Health Benefits

Peaches are high in antioxidants, which help combat oxidative stress and may re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
Greek yogurt is a great source of protein and probiotics, promoting gut health and aiding digestion.

How to Prepare & Consume

Blend fresh peaches with Greek yogurt and a splash of water or milk for a creamy texture. Optionally, add honey or a sprinkle of cinnamon for extra flavor.

Smart Selection & Storage

How to Select

Choose ripe peaches that are slightly soft to the touch and have a sweet aroma. For yogurt, select plain Greek yogurt without added sugars.

How to Store

Store peaches at room temperature until ripe, then refrigerate. Greek yogurt should be kept in the fridge and consumed before the expiration date.

Myths vs Realities

MythMyth: Smoothies are always healthy.
RealityReality: Smoothies can be high in sugar if made with too much fruit or sweeteners.
MythMyth: Greek yogurt is fattening.
RealityReality: Greek yogurt can be low in fat and high in protein, making it a healthy choice.
MythMyth: All smoothies are meal replacements.
RealityReality: Not all smoothies provide adequate nutrition to replace a meal.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What are the health benefits of peaches?

Peaches are rich in vitamins A and C, antioxidants, and dietary fiber, which can help improve skin health and digestion.

Can I use frozen peaches in this smoothie?

Yes, frozen peaches can be used and will create a thicker, creamier texture.

Is Greek yogurt healthier than regular yogurt?

Greek yogurt typically contains more protein and less sugar than regular yogurt, making it a healthier choice.

How can I make this smoothie vegan?

Substitute Greek yogurt with a plant-based yogurt alternative.

Can I add other fruits to this smoothie?

Absolutely! Berries, bananas, or mangoes can complement the flavor and add more nutrients.

How long can I store this smoothie?

It is best consumed fresh, but can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ours.

What is the glycemic index of this smoothie?

The glycemic index is approximately 40, making it a low to moderate glycemic food.

Is this smoothie suitable for weight loss?

Yes, it is low in calories and high in protein, making it a good option for weight management.
